You'd be surprised at how often the various email service providers
bounce each other's email as "undeliverable".
(Both Google and Yahoo have publicly available and distributed lists of
IP4 and IP6 addresses used exclusively for email, for white-listing by
each other, and other organizations.)

> It is yet another bug in the OO universe.

If the mailing list manager software doesn't include in all of the
headers, and other things that Google, Yahoo and the others
expect/want/demand/require, then it is a bug in the OO Universe.
If it does include all of those things, then it is just the normal and
usual behaviour of the major email service providers, when talking to
non-major email service providers.
